Question 1019051: The quotient of a number, x, and 3 is either less than 5 or more than 21. What are the solutions of this scenario? Show all your work for full credit.

x/3 < 5 or x/3 > 21
Manipulate each inequality separately.
x/3 < 5
3 * x/3 < 5 * 3
x < 15
Next Case:
x/3 > 21
3 * x/3 > 21 * 3
x > 63
